# Flaglight Rollouts — Approvals

Quick version for on-call: any rollout touching more than 5% of traffic needs an approval in Flaglight before the ramp continues. Kill switches don't need approval — just flip them and note it in the incident channel. Scheduled ramps pause automatically if error budget burns hot. If you're stuck at 2 a.m. with a pending approval, there's one person authorized to override, and that's the approver below.

account owner for tagep-bafof: Norael Gilax Juleth

Handover Note — Licensing Dispute with Farrowgate Systems. Welcome aboard, Priya. Short version: Farrowgate claims our Lanternkey module infringes their 2019 license terms; our counsel disagrees but wants a negotiated fix. Mediation is set for next month in Ostbridge. Keep Deller in the loop — he knows the contract history cold. One strategic detail should stay between you and me for now.

internal memo for tagef-hadup: Gross margin on Ulaath came in at 15 percent against a plan of 5 percent. Only 7 of the 120 pilot accounts renewed Ulaath, so a churn review is set for October 15.

**Key Ceremony Checklist — Item 7: Measurely Plugin Signing**

Plugin authors: before your extension for the Measurely recipe-scaling calculator can be published, its signing key must be enrolled during the quarterly key ceremony. Confirm your build reproduces byte-for-byte, submit the manifest hash, and have two ceremony witnesses initial the enrollment sheet. Keys enrolled outside the ceremony are rejected automatically. Once the quorum confirms enrollment, record the recovery passphrase issued to you, shown on the line below.

unlock words, bawef-kahap: sorax-sorir-quenys-aldok